Why does BioMed Central have article-processing charges?
Publishing with open access is not without costs. BioMed Central defrays those costs from article-processing charges, because it does not have subscription charges for its research content, believing instead that immediate, world-wide, barrier-free, open access to the full text of research articles is in the best interests of the scientific community.

What do the article-processing charges pay for?
  • immediate world-wide barrier-free open access to the full text
  • developing and maintaining electronic tools for peer review and publication
  • preparation in various formats for online publication
  • securing inclusion in PubMed as soon as possible after publication
  • securing full text inclusion in a number of permanent archives such as PubMed Central
  • securing inclusion in CrossRef (enabling electronic citation in other journals that are available electronically)

How much is BioMed Central charging?
BioMed Central's standard article-processing charge is £800 (€1185/US$1610). Journals which charge a different amount are shown below.

Does BioMed Central offer discounts on Article-Processing Charges?
BioMed Central offers various discounts on APCs, which are outlined below. The discounts are exclusive of each other and cannot be accumulated.

Discount reference

Discount amount

Notes

Qualifying journals

Supporter Member discount

15% on full APC

Submitting author must be from Supporter Member institution.

All journals published by BioMed Central

Reviewer discount

20% off full APC

Submitting author must have been the reviewer to be awarded the discount. The review must have been returned on time and within the last 12 months.

Reviewer discount only applies to the journal in which the review was undertaken. For the purposes of this discount the BMC series (those journal with names beginning BMC and listed here) count as one.

BMC Series journals, Chemistry Central Journal, Arthritis Research & Therapy, Breast Cancer Research, Critical Care, Genome Biology

End Note submission discount

£30 off full APC

Submitting author must submit the final version of their manuscript using EndNote 5 or higher.

All journals published by BioMed Central

Ref Manager discount

£30 off full APC

Submitting author must submit the final version of their manuscript using Ref Manager 10 or higher.

All journals published by BioMed Central

Developing countries discount

100% off full APC

Submitting author must be from of countries with small economies (total 2005 GDP less than US $100 billion), that are in the World Bank's low income or lower-middle income categories (see this reference.)

The following large economies (more than US $100 billion 2005 GDP) do not receive discounts:

  • Algeria
  • Brazil
  • China
  • Colombia
  • India
  • Indonesia
  • Iran
  • Pakistan
  • Thailand

All journals published by BioMed Central

Are any taxes included in this charge?
No. Authors resident in any of the countries of the European Union have to add Value-Added Tax (VAT, currently 17.5%). Institutions paying the fee on behalf of the author can in most cases have the VAT refunded, or, by providing BioMed Central with their VAT registration number*, avoid paying VAT altogether. (*except UK)

Authors resident in Canada have to add General Sales Tax (GST, currently 7%).

To which articles will this charge apply?
To all articles that have been accepted for open access publication in one of BioMed Central's online journals*. This charge will not apply to content that requires a subscription for access. There is an up to date list of those journals that currently have article-processing charges.

*With the exception of articles submitted for publication in supplements. Publication charges for articles in supplements are set by special arrangement with the organisers of the supplement. For further information please contact us.


Why a flat charge rather than one based on page numbers?
The size of an article is a poor indicator of the actual amount of work involved in obtaining peer reviews and in preparing the article for publication. A more useful discriminator might be the state an article is in when submitted, and its complexity, but the lack of objective tools to measure these has lead us to conclude that a flat fee is the fairest approach at this stage.

Who is responsible for making the payment?
Whoever submits the manuscript is responsible for making or arranging the payment (for instance, via his or her institution).

How do I pay?
Unless a waiver has been granted, the submitting author must confirm, on submission, that they will pay should the article be accepted for publication. If a manuscript is ready to be accepted, following peer review, the author will be notified and should provide payment by one of the following methods:
  • Payment by check: must be received within 30 days of the manuscript being ready for acceptance.
  • Payment by credit card: the credit card details can be provided using a secure form, at the time the manuscript is ready for acceptance. No charges will be processed until the article is accepted for publication, and the author will be notified of any charges that have been made.
  • Payment by purchase order: details must be must be received within 30 days of the manuscript being ready for acceptance.
  • Payment upon invoice: to be paid within 30 days of receipt of an invoice.
Payment other than by credit card carries an administrative surcharge of £50. In all cases a receipt will be sent after the payment has been received.

Can charges be waived if the author cannot pay?
Individual waiver requests will be considered on a case-by-case basis and may be granted in cases of lack of funds. To apply for a waiver please request one during the submission process. A decision on the waiver will normally be made within two working days. Submission of the article to the journal can then be completed.

Will I have to pay if my institution is a BioMed Central member?
Generally, if the submitting author's organization is a BioMed Central member, the cost of the article processing charge is covered by the membership, and no further charge is payable. In the case of authors whose institutions are supporter members of BioMed Central, however, a discounted article processing charge is payable by the author.
